The Best Brows for Your Face Shape

Ever wonder what brows would really look best on you? If you want to look your best (conventionally speaking), do things to make your face appear more oval. That applies to your eyebrow shape as well. Below are some tips on choosing the best eyebrow shape for your face.
**If you’re not quite sure of your face shape, here’s a quick way to find out!
1. Take a ruler and measure the length of your face, then divide the total length by 3.
2. Measure the length from the bottom of your nose to the bottom of your chin.
3. If the last number (length from nose to chin) is larger than the first number (face length divided by 3) than you most likely have a long face shape. If the last number is smaller than the first number than chances are you have a round face. If the last number is extremely close or equal to the first number than you have an oval face shape.
Oval/Heart Face Shapes: For these shapes, the brows play no role in making the face appear more oval – it already is. The “perfect” brow is deemed the soft angled shape, which sits beautifully on both the Oval and Heart faces. (ie.. Grace Kelly, Jennifer Aniston)
Round Face Shapes: The goal is to create a high arched brow, creating more vertical lines. This draws the eye up and down, making the face appear longer. (Kate Winslet, Drew Barrymore )
Long Face Shapes: Create low, flat arches that widen and shorten the face. These horizontal lines stop the eye from moving up and down the face, offering balance. (Angelina Jolie, Sarah Jessica Parker)
Square Face Shapes: Should keep their brows thick and angled to balance a strong jaw. The bold geometric shape narrows the temples to help create a more oval appearance. (Mena Suvari, Marilyn Monroe)
Diamond Face Shapes: Soften the angles in your face shape with curved brows. This will make the widest portion of the face appear less wide. (Halle Berry & Christy Turlington)
